Показать сообщение отдельно
Старый 27.04.2014, 10:52   #1  
b777 is offline
b777
Участник
 
46 / 10 (1) +
Регистрация: 11.07.2013
Вмешательство в жизненный цикл страницы CRM13
Предусмотрено ли оно штатными средствами?

Была одна маленькая фоновая задачка: обновлять поле с датой в Возможной Сделке при добавлении (редактировании) связанного действия.

Я сделал и забыл. Когда аналитик дошёл до тестирования этой задачи, то написал, что дата в ВС не обновляется сразу. Что изменения видны только после F5.

Проверил - да, так и есть. Хотя смутно припоминаю, что в момент разработки я видел результат сразу же (впрочем, сейчас я в этом уже не уверен).

Реализовано было плагином. Можно и скриптом, хотя логика там посложнее, чем я описал и куратор проекта рекомендовал делать бизнес-логику именно плагинами, но суть не в этом.

Если всё-таки CRM 13 не перегружает страницу родительской сущности при изменении в дочерней и не реагирует на изменения в ней, вызванные плагином, или, что ещё хуже, делает это через раз, то как добиться гарантированного мгновенного отображения изменений на форме в подобных случаях?